Построение осевой линии

MapInfo, MapBasic
Ответить
bnmka
Новоприбывший
Сообщения: 11
Зарегистрирован: 05 авг 2015, 14:06
Репутация: 0

Построение осевой линии

Сообщение bnmka » 27 май 2020, 15:58

Всем привет!
Коллеги, кто-нибудь может подсказать как можно с помощью Mapinfo построить осевую линию?
Например, есть отвод, потерялась ось, или площадные дороги нужно сделать линейными, или из площадной реки сделать линию (обработка для показа в другом масштабе), или по линии вытянутого хребта построить водораздел.
Буду рада любым подсказкам, любой помощи.

Vadim
Завсегдатай
Сообщения: 297
Зарегистрирован: 03 июн 2015, 10:19
Репутация: 72

Re: Построение осевой линии

Сообщение Vadim » 27 май 2020, 16:21

Подобную задачу здесь рассматривали, но не для MapInfo:

https://gis-lab.info/forum/viewtopic.ph ... 03#p163403

А много полигонов?

bnmka
Новоприбывший
Сообщения: 11
Зарегистрирован: 05 авг 2015, 14:06
Репутация: 0

Re: Построение осевой линии

Сообщение bnmka » 28 май 2020, 06:37

Vadim писал(а):
27 май 2020, 16:21
здесь рассматривали, но не для MapInfo:
Спасибо за ответ. В том то и дело, что нужно именно в Мапинфо, аркгиса нет и не будет по некоторым причинам. Указанную Вами ветку я ранее читала.
Полигонов, к сожалению, много, работа не одноразовая. Это нужно на постоянном уровне.

lam
Гуру
Сообщения: 1018
Зарегистрирован: 01 авг 2012, 13:55
Репутация: 241

Re: Построение осевой линии

Сообщение lam » 28 май 2020, 07:08


bnmka
Новоприбывший
Сообщения: 11
Зарегистрирован: 05 авг 2015, 14:06
Репутация: 0

Re: Построение осевой линии

Сообщение bnmka » 28 май 2020, 12:50

lam писал(а):
28 май 2020, 07:08
http://glab2007.narod.ru/d/mu/ova/designer.zip
Я, возможно, не понимаю как ей пользоваться, но ее ранее я тоже скачивала. Она оси строит и от них отвод. а в обратную сторону как? Мне нужно на основании отвода получить оси.

lam
Гуру
Сообщения: 1018
Зарегистрирован: 01 авг 2012, 13:55
Репутация: 241

Re: Построение осевой линии

Сообщение lam » 28 май 2020, 13:41

bnmka писал(а):
28 май 2020, 12:50
Мне нужно на основании отвода получить оси.
Покажите картинку, как надо?

Boris
Гуру
Сообщения: 4205
Зарегистрирован: 10 апр 2006, 22:34
Репутация: 433
Откуда: Париж

Re: Построение осевой линии

Сообщение Boris » 05 июн 2020, 19:57

На сколько постоянной или известной является ширина буфера, если это конечно буфер?
Просто мапинфо без проблем строит отрицательный буфер, а его при некоторой ловкости рук, можно свести к линии.

Донецков
Гуру
Сообщения: 3058
Зарегистрирован: 19 май 2010, 19:44
Репутация: 189

Re: Построение осевой линии

Сообщение Донецков » 11 июн 2020, 01:20

сконвертировать в автокад и утилитой Pltool построить осевую линию ...

Аватара пользователя
BES59
Интересующийся
Сообщения: 15
Зарегистрирован: 19 окт 2010, 21:02
Репутация: 2
Откуда: Пермь
Контактная информация:

Re: Построение осевой линии

Сообщение BES59 » 29 июн 2020, 22:29

Утилита Simple_Region_Center_Line_3.MBX строит центральную линию. Не сказать, что хорошо, но упрощает работу.
Вложения
Simple_Region_Centre_Line_3.zip
(2.53 КБ) 417 скачиваний

thegeo
Активный участник
Сообщения: 160
Зарегистрирован: 17 янв 2012, 18:51
Репутация: 74

Re: Построение осевой линии

Сообщение thegeo » 25 окт 2020, 14:26

Подходы к решению задачи https://www.cyberforum.ru/algorithms/thread1389505.html

Ответить

Вернуться в «MapInfo»

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и 12 гостей